EWQ is a Finnish growth company founded in 1996 and a leading expert in queue management and digital in-store communication in the Nordics.
We provide intelligent solutions for retail, combining digital pricing, customer flow management, and feedback collection into one seamless ecosystem, EWQ ZONE.
Our solutions help retailers improve efficiency, enhance customer experience, and streamline daily operations.
With over 3,400 customers and offices across Finland, Sweden, and Denmark, we bring 30 years of industry expertise to the market.
Sustainability, data security, and continuous development are at the core of everything we do.
